WebCheck the Miracast function on your PC via command prompt. Open “Start” menu. Type “cmd” in the search box. Type “netsh wlan show drivers” and hit “Enter” key. Look for “Wireless Display Supported”, if it shows “Yes”, your laptop or PC will support the Miracast.

WebChanging website permissions globally To control some website permissions globally, open Settings > Privacy > Default Permissions. Then decide whether sites should ask before giving permission, should always be allowed or should be blocked by default.
